457P - Disparities in receipt of CDK4/6 inhibitors with endocrine therapy as therapy for hormone receptor-positive, HER2-negative metastatic breast cancer in the real-world setting

Abstract

Background

This retrospective study, using real-world evidence (RWE), compared outcomes for patients receiving treatment for hormone receptor-positive (ER+), HER2-negative, metastatic breast cancer (MBC) with CDK4/6 inhibitors (CDK4/6i) in combination with endocrine therapy (ET) versus ET alone and explored disparities in use of CDK4/6i.

Methods

We used the nationwide electronic health record-derived Flatiron Health de-identified database to examine real-world impacts of CDK4/6i and ET. A total of 3,917 patients received CDK 4/6i+ET (n=2170) or ET alone (n=1747) in the first-line setting between February 2015, and November 2021. Characteristics of patients receiving CDK4/6i+ET versus ET alone were compared using statistical tests. Baseline characteristics were balanced using inverse probability weighting (IPW). Kaplan-Meier method and Cox proportional hazards were used to test the impact of CDK4/6 treatment on rwPFS and rwOS.

Results

Compared to patients receiving ET alone, those received CDK4/6i+ET were younger, more likely to have presented with de novo MBC (36% vs. 29%, p<0.001), had better performance status (50% vs. 40% patients with ECOG value 0, p=0.001), and more likely to have lower number of comorbidities (30% vs. 27% with at least 1 comorbidity, p=0.04). After IPW adjustment, CDK4/6i+ET treatment was associated with significantly longer median PFS compared to ET alone (27 vs 17 months; hazard ratio [HR]=0.61, p<0.001). Median OS was 52 months in the CDK4/6i+ET group and was 42 months with ET alone (HR=0.74, p<0.001).

Conclusions

RWE confirms the added PFS and OS benefit of adding CDK4/6i to endocrine therapy in patients with ER+, HER2-negative MBC. We found disparities in CDK4/6i use by age, stage at diagnosis, baseline Ecog value, and number of comorbidities. Future work is needed to improve access to this important class of drugs.
